Following the band...
Wednesday, August 8, 2007 - 5:55 pm - lapis4
I spent part of my summer following the band from Asheville to San Francisco to Baltimore. Taking all this time off from work required a lot of lying to pretty much everyone I know...

It was worth it.

The Asheville shows were one of a kind. When these shows were first announced I knew that I had to go to all of them. How could I pretend to not care what happened on a night when I wasn't there? The Orange Peel was so intimate. I felt like I was right there with the band. Like they were my hometown band and I was the first to discover them. Being able to listen to rehearsals and soundchecks on the side of the building... chance encounters around town... these moments were too special to risk missing. I got everything I ever wanted to experience with this band during that time. I will never forget it. I've been thinking about how the Asheville shows were like getting to be inside the rehearsal studio. I saw plenty of people upset about the setlists on the internet, but those of us who saw the shows know that it didn't matter what they played every night, each show was special. There were noticeable changes and improvements in each members' performance each night. Hearing rehearsals for 3 to 4 hours each afternoon and then watching another 3-hour performance a few hours later allowed me to see the work-ethic of this band. I heard them becoming more cohesive and it was so exciting to watch them in action each night.

When they left Asheville I was left with the bootlegs to relive each night and check my memory for accuracy.

I listened to these bootlegs (excessively) and realized that I had not been mistaken in my original opinions of what I had witnessed in Asheville. That was when I knew I had to see them in San Francisco.

I flew out to San Francisco on a whim that became a reality in about 48 hours... I think it's best to work that way sometimes, because there are things in life that are worth it. Yes, I flew out there without tickets to a single show, and yes, I got into every show I needed (actually, very easily).

The reviews coming out of San Francisco had shown me that the people getting to watch these shows had no idea where the band they were watching had just been. I really wanted to go see more shows because I knew I would enjoy them and appreciate the change in the band. Perhaps we were lucky in Asheville because the band was evolving so rapidly at their first chance to really jam all day every day without having to worry about travel. I suspect that by the time the band got to the Fillmore they had gotten to the level where it would not be obvious to the observer on first listen where the changes were taking place. I'm trying to say that the major changes took place in Asheville, where the subtle changes took place in SF.

All I know is that when I got to the Fillmore the band was noticeably different from Asheville. I was there the last 3 nights. The first song of my first night there (7/30) was Blue Skies Bring Tears (one of my favorites from Asheville). It made the entire trip worthwhile!

My second night in SF (7/31) is what I consider the *best* show I have ever been to.
An amazing night...

My last night in San Francisco they started with an entire acoustic set. The quiet set made it possible to hear all the subtleties in their jams. They played In My Body, Blue Skies Bring Tears, Drown, "?"... it was a wonderful experience. The second set was electric and, to my ears, flawless.

The culmination of my experience was to witness a festival crowd's reaction to them in Baltimore. I knew that they were capable of pulling off a flawless, crowd-pleasing set, and I told so many non-fans to make sure to check out their show. Experiencing that crowd, I know the band pleased them. It was the most excited crowd I witnessed so far. Though the crowd was a huge distraction from the music at this show, I didn't mind. It was my 13th show and I was ready for them to show off.

I realize now that the band had found its place. The way they were in Asheville they will never be again, they have advanced far beyond that now. I just feel so lucky to have gotten to experience it all. After all of these shows I realize that I have been allowed to watch the evolution of my favorite songs from my favorite artist... I have been wanting to experience the Smashing Pumpkins live for so long now, and I know that this summer I have been very lucky. I have been able to see everything I could ever want from them...


In conclusion, THANK YOU SMASHING PUMPKINS!!! This summer you have given me everything I could have ever wanted from a band, and I have finally had the live music experience I have yearned for! You are the best!
